1. Craftsman Bungalow-Style Home

pinterest.com

The first American style you can emulate is the Craftsman Bungalow style. You might be wondering why this house is named that way. This is because the style emerged due to the arts and crafts movement in the early 1900s in America. This style is characterized by handcrafted elements such as wood, stone, and brick. Moreover, this style usually features two stories, a front porch, a low roof, and double-hung windows in the upper panel and a large panel at the bottom.

4. Ranch House-Style Home

pinterest.com

If you enjoy watching Hollywood films, the ranch-style or ranch house design will be quite familiar. This American style is very popular and widely appreciated, especially in the 1940s-1980s, dominating the design of homes in the southern and western United States. These homes usually have open floor plans, large front garages, glass doors, and low rooflines.

5. Colonial Revival-Style Home

pinterest.com

American-style homes named Colonial Revival are considered very historical for Americans, as these homes emulate the simple homes of early American colonists. You are likely already familiar with this style, characterized by red brick walls, symmetrical architecture, grand entrances, and evenly spaced windows.

7. Tudor Revival-Style Home

pinterest.com

As the name suggests, Tudor Revival-style homes draw inspiration from the English Tudor dynasty that entered America. These homes were built mostly in the 1920s, especially in the Northeast and Midwest of America. The distinctive features of these homes are the heavy wooden ornaments and a roofline that slopes to form a triangular shape without a base.
